Russia condemns detention of journalists in the US

The detention of Russian journalists in the U.S. is contrary to the principles of media freedom.

Axar.az reports that this statement was made by Dmitry Peskov, the press secretary of the Russian President.

"After completing all formalities and going through all procedures to obtain entry permits, such treatment of journalists is against the principles of media freedom. And, of course, this is unacceptable to us," he stated.

It is noted that Vladimir Borovikov, a cameraman from "Izvestia," was detained at an American airport, interrogated for 10 hours, and then had his visa cancelled. He reported that he was left without communication during this entire time and that even after boarding the plane, he was not allowed to have his phone.
